The Department of Orthopaedic Surgery provides a comprehensive range of specialised care for musculoskeletal conditions and injuries in children and women. Working with a multidisciplinary team, the surgeons use the most advanced and innovative approaches and techniques to treat these conditions.
Women’s Orthopaedic Conditions:
- Osteoarthritis of the knee and hip
- Osteoporosis
- Back pain and disorders of the spine
- Hand conditions such as carpal tunnel syndrome and trigger finger
- Sports injuries including degenerative articular and soft tissue conditions
Children’s Orthopaedic Condtions:
- Fractures and musculoskeletal trauma
- Scoliosis (curved spine), back pain, torticollis and other paediatric spine conditions
- Foot problems such as flatfoot and bunions
- Congenital clubfoot (congenital talipes equinovarus) and its treatment by the Ponseti method
- Sports injuries, including arthroscopic (minimally-invasive) surgical procedures for cruciate ligament injuries, meniscal tears and osteochondral and shoulder labral injuries
- Hip conditions such as developmental dysplasia of the hip, Perthes disease, and slipped capital femoral epiphysis
- The orthopaedic manifestations of neuromuscular conditions like cerebral palsy, spina bifida, and the muscular dystrophies
- Limb length discrepancy and angular deformities of the limbs
- Hand problems such as trigger finger, polydactyly (extra thumb or finger) or syndactyly (fused fingers)
- Musculoskeletal infections and tumours
- Surveillance of physiological conditions such as knock-knees, bow-legs, and in-toeing (pigeon-toed gait)
